v6 engine question
Would a front wheel drive 3.8 work for a stang? obviously there would have to be some changes made, but im curious if it's even possible. There are tons of 3.8's at the pick and pull, but they are all fwd. can anybody tell me what would need to be done to use it?
edit: what year v6 engines fit my 95?

you can use any 94-04 v6 mustang engine in your car. in order to install a fwd 3.8l into your car your going to need the complete drive train and then rear setup and then the wiring harness and computer and alot of fabbing work.
